Driver Found Dead After Propane Truck Goes Off Hobart Road

Driver Found Dead After Propane Truck Runs Off Hobart Road Cause Possibly Medical, Troopers Say HOBART – After a propane truck went off the road here yesterday afternoon, troopers responded to find the driver dead in in the cab. Investigators concluded that – for an unknown reason, possibly medically related – Edward M.
